Joel Embiid scores 34 points in return to 76ers lineup after missing 1 game with sinus fracture

December 21, 2024012 Mins Read
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
5eb02190 Bf43 11ef Bdbd 0b436fee6f18.jpeg
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

Joel Embiid returned to Philadelphia 76ers‘ after missing a full game due to a sinus fracture. Wearing a protective mask, he scored 34 points in Friday’s 108-98 victory on the Charlotte Frelons. Embiid also had nine assists and five rebounds in 25 minutes.

Embiide suffered a sinus fracture last Friday against the Indiana Pacers when he was inadvertently struck in the face by Bénédict Mathurin. The Sixers said Monday that it be re-evaluated in a week.

But four days later, Embiid was back in the lineup. Due to a happy period in Philadelphia’s schedule, he only missed one game. Monday’s 121-108 victory against the Hornets – with the injury.

Embiid asserted himself early, scoring eight of Philadelphia’s first 14 points as the Sixers led 41-23 in the first quarter.

However, the Sixers went cold while the Hornets chipped away at the big deficit. With eight minutes left in the fourth quarter, Charlotte cut Philadelphia’s lead to 89-83. But three straight baskets from Embiid helped the Sixers regain their lead.

Friday’s contest was just the fourth in which Philly’s “Big Three” Embiid, Paul Georges And Tyrese Maxey played together. The Sixers went 1-2 in those previous three games.

Maxey scored 23 points with four rebounds and six assists. George only contributed five points, but totaled 10 rebounds, eight assists and three steals in his 33 minutes. Kelly Oubre Jr. was Philadelphia’s third 20-point scorer with 22, shooting 4 of 6 on 3-pointers.

Vassilije Micić led the Hornets with 20 points, followed by 15 points and seven rebounds from Miles Bridges. Brandon Miller missed the game with a sprained left ankle suffered in Monday’s game against Philadelphia.

Next up for the 76ers is a Saturday night matchup with the NBA’s best. Cleveland Cavalierswho beat the NBA Cup champion Milwaukee Bucks Friday, 124-101. (Damien Lillard did not play for the Bucks due to right calf strain.) Will Embiid play in the return game of the scheduled back-to-back games?
